About The Position

Thermal-Hydraulics Engineers at Oklo are responsible for analyzing fluid flow and heat transfer within a reactor and associated systems. This work includes engineering analyses of thermal-fluid dynamics, clear and thorough documentation of the analyses, as well as interfacing with design teams. A Core Thermal-Hydraulics Methods Engineer will contribute to the development, qualification, and validation of methods for modeling coolant flow within reactor cores using one-dimensional models and intermediate-fidelity subchannel models.
